Third-year big man Enrique Freeman is returning to the Timberwolves on a two-way contract, Michael Scotto reports for HoopsHype (via Twitter). After playing his rookie season with the Pacers, Freeman joined the Wolves on a one-year, two-way contract last season. The Celtics have signed Mike Conley to a one-year deal. Conley, who is 38 years old, is entering his 20th NBA season and joins the Celtics after stops with the Memphis Grizzlies (2007-2019), Utah Jazz (2019-2023), and Minnesota Timberwolves (2023-2026).
